Transaction 61b3662bd208338e9f40f43d7ff95b3216b8ac70de9a2cf0095d1f28498a5636
1 Input
1 Output
-
61b3662bd208338e9f40f43d7ff95b3216b8ac70de9a2cf0095d1f28498a5636:0
- value
- 2539266
- script pubkey
- OP_0 OP_PUSHBYTES_20 40b00155e421e322e8e2a1792620478a5b1d71aa
- address
- bc1qgzcqz40yy83j968z59ujvgz83fd36ud2gcywjv